Hog's Back Trail
The Hog's Back Trail at Pfeiffer Nature Cetner's Lillibridge Property in Portville, New York is an easy 0.2-mile one-way trail that connects Merrick's Run with the Thornton Thruway Trail.This beautiful woodland trail is very easy if hiked from north to south; however, that means hikers need to first climb Merrick's Run which is not easy at all. If hiked south to north, the trail is still an easy hike despite the short ascent uphill.
The Hog's Back Trail can be used in junction with the Thornton Thruway Trail and others to make an outer-perimeter loop hike along the property.
Parking
Hikers can find parking at the coordinates provided. The parking lot is large enough to fit about 8 large vehicles.
Pets
Dogs are allowed if leashed and their waste must be carried out by the hiker.
Blaze Color
This trail follows white blazes much like the rest of the trails at the Lillibridge Property, which can be confusing.
